So, What is Lookism? Lookism – the practice of judging someone by their physical attractiveness – can and does result in discrimination against job candidates who are overweight, disabled, or considered unattractive. With the increase of video interviewing of job candidates, comes an increase in concerns about how these videos will exacerbate lookism in hiring. […].

How to approach GDPR legitimate interest in recruiting

Workable

The General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) provides six lawful bases for processing personal data. Two of them – legitimate interest and consent – are very relevant to recruiting. But while consent is strictly defined and simple to grasp, legitimate interest is vague and idiosyncratic. And that’s what makes legitimate interest a challenge for employers.

The 4 Fastest Growing Industries and How to Hire for Them

JazzHR

Here’s how to hire for positions that are in the fastest growing industries according to the Bureau of Labor Statistics: 1. Home health care services. Though home health care may refer to a wide range of medical services delivered at home, growth in this sector likely stems from the increasing needs of the baby boomer generation. Home health care encompasses many end-of-life services as well as palliative care for fatal diseases.

Entelo Named to 2018 JMP Hot 100

Entelo

Entelo was just named one of the 2018 Hot 100 best privately held software companies by JMP Securities, a San Francisco-based investment firm. The Hot 100 private software companies are selected by the firm’s Equity Research team based on financial growth, products and services, quality of leadership, customers and market potential, amongst other criteria.
